Margot G. Paulick is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Aging and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Margot G. Paulick has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Molecular Biology, 3 papers in Aging and 3 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Margot G. Paulick’s work include Trypanosoma species research and implications (3 papers),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(3 papers) and Cellular transport and secretion (2 papers). Margot G. Paulick is often cited by papers focused on Trypanosoma species research and implications (3 papers),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(3 papers) and Cellular transport and secretion (2 papers). Margot G. Paulick coll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Israel. Margot G. Paulick's co-authors include Matthew Bogyo, Carolyn R. Bertozzi, Jay T. Groves, Laura A. MacManus‐Spencer and Martin B. Forstner and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Nature Medicine.
